Bending follower are material support systems that synchronize with press brake movements to hold workpieces during forming. Unlike static supports, they adapt to complex bends by tracking in real time, minimizing manual intervention. How Does a Follower Support System Actually Work?
The core lies in Y-axis synchronization. A displacement sensor mounted on the press brake's ram tracks vertical movement. The follower support then:
1. Matches the ram's speed/position via servo motors
2. Adjusts support height through push-rod actuators (not traditional racks)
3. Maintains 0.1mm positional accuracy for bend consistency
The principle of coordinating with the bending machine prevents material sagging, making it especially suitable for panels that are longer than 4 meters.
